A Standard Schedule
Successfully handling the requirements of a modern workday often hinges on a well-defined daily workflow. It’s not enough to simply arrive; a structured approach can drastically improve output and reduce anxiety. Many professionals realize that dedicating even a short period at the onset of the day to prioritize tasks and establish clear goals is remarkably advantageous. Utilizing techniques like time blocking or the Pomodoro method can significantly enhance focus and ensure that the most critical tasks are addressed. Furthermore, incorporating short breaks throughout the day – even just a few minutes to stretch or refresh – is vital for preserving energy levels and preventing burnout. A flexible work plan that allows for sudden disruptions is also key – rigidity often leads to disappointment and reduced effectiveness.
